运维工具的作用与重要性
在现代信息技术环境中,运维工具对于保障业务系统的稳定运行起着至关重要的作用。随着云计算、分布式系统和微服务架构的普及,系统架构的复杂性不断提升,传统的人工作业和手动维护已难以满足企业运维需求。高效的运维工具能够帮助团队实现实时监控、自动化部署、故障排查和安全管理,从而提升整体运维效率,降低系统中断的风险。
选择合适的运维工具不仅可以节省大量的人力成本,还能减少人为失误,提高工作的一致性与可靠性。无论是初创企业还是大型机构,合理搭配和使用主流运维工具都有助于构建稳健、高效的运维体系,并为业务创新提供坚实的技术保障。
主流运维工具分类及其代表产品
当前市面上的运维工具种类繁多,可以按照监控、自动化、日志管理、配置管理、安全管理等不同运维场景进行分类。每一类工具都有其独特优势和应用侧重,下面将介绍部分具有代表性的主流产品。
监控类工具广泛应用于系统健康状态监测和性能分析,能够帮助团队快速定位问题并进行预警。自动化运维工具则侧重于自动化部署、批量任务执行和脚本管理,极大提升了运维工作的自动化水平。
常见主流监控工具及应用场景分析
Zabbix:适用于多平台环境,支持分布式部署,能够实现全面的网络、服务器及应用性能监控。常用于中大型企业的IT基础设施监控。
Prometheus:以高性能著称,擅长处理云原生和容器化环境下的监控需求。广泛应用于Kubernetes等云平台的实时监控和告警。
Grafana:主要用作可视化展示,与多种数据源集成,适合需要进行复杂仪表板可视化与分析的企业环境。
监控类工具能够集成多维度数据并快速实现异常报警,为系统运维人员提供详实的决策依据。选择哪种工具,需依据具体业务规模、技术栈及团队运维能力综合评估。
自动化和配置管理工具推荐
Ansible:因无代理架构、简单易用而受到青睐,适用于小型到大型企业的批量部署、自动化运维任务执行。
Puppet:提供强大的自动化配置管理能力,适合需要网络分布式自动配置和持续部署的企业级场景。
SaltStack:具备高速并行执行任务的能力,支持复杂的运维流程编排,对大规模服务器管理尤为高效。
这类工具有助于标准化运维流程和基础架构配置,减少重复性劳动,提高系统一致性与可靠性,推动持续集成、持续交付的实施。
日志管理与分析工具选择
日志管理与分析是运维活动中不可或缺的部分,优质的日志工具可以帮助团队快速排查故障、分析安全事件和审计系统操作。
ELK Stack(Elasticsearch、Logstash、Kibana):主打全方位日志采集、存储、检索与可视化分析,适用于需要对海量日志进行集中分析的大型企业。
Graylog:更注重简单部署和灵活扩展,适合中小型企业或对日志处理流程易用性有高需求的团队。
利用这些工具,团队能够实现日志数据的高效检索和深度分析,加快事件响应速度,从而保障系统及业务的安全与稳定。
安全管理和运维作业辅助工具
随着安全威胁不断升级,专用安全管理工具成为运维团队工作的重要组成部分。通过实时漏洞扫描、访问控制和权限审计,可以有效提升整体防护能力。
OSSEC:开源主机入侵检测系统,用于对服务器进行安全监控、日志分析和入侵告警,提升主机级防护水平。
JumpServer:国内外企业广泛使用的堡垒机系统,便于实现资产管理、权限控制和访问审计,增强敏感操作可追溯性。
将安全管理工具融入到日常运维体系中,有助于企业应对不断变化的安全环境,并满足合规性要求。
运维工具的选择建议
市面上每一种运维工具都有其独特的功能和优势,合适的选择需要从业务规模、团队能力、现有技术栈以及预算多维度出发。因此建议在充分调研和试用的基础上,按照实际业务场景灵活组合与部署运维工具,既能满足现阶段需求,也便于未来扩展升级。
成熟的运维体系离不开工具的有效支撑,结合不断学习与团队协作,可以进一步提升运维管理水平,为企业数字化转型和可持续发展提供坚实后盾。

